A young girl (Brigitte Lahaie) attempts to escape from the confines of a cold stark building in which the inhabitants seem to be suffering from a collective amnesia and insanity en mass. Far removed from Rollin's repertoire of vampiric imagery this surreal film with stark scenes of often violent sex and sadism leaves the viewer with lingering often unforgettable imagery.
Cult French director Jean Rollin's 1980 horror, replete with scenes of violent sex and sadism. The film tells of Elysabeth (Brigitte Lahaie), a young woman attempting to escape from the confines of a mysterious asylum where the inmates all seem to be suffering from collective amnesia. A recent nuclear spill has turned them into near-zombies, and they have been imprisoned to avoid spreading panic among the general public. Elysabeth and Veronique (Dominique Journet) steal a revolver and embark on a daring dash for freedom...
